OutboundEngine is marketing automation software for small businesses. It provides an all-in-one platform with features like email marketing, social media management, website building, review generation, and more. OutboundEngine aims to save small businesses time by automating their marketing efforts and providing done-for-you solutions like social media ads and email newsletters written by expert copywriters.
